Blue Apron Fan? I wonder if they do that in Italy?

Italian Living Posted on April 12, 2017 by DanitaApril 21, 2017

I’m a good cook. I’ve cooked most of my life, and I have great role models in my family who are wonderful cooks! I’ve never been interested in sites like Blue Apron, Hello Fresh, etc., because I know how to cook, know how to put together recipes, and have generally kept my family well fed. Almost on a lark I decided to check to see if there were “Blue Apron” type of sites in Italy. I was quite surprised to find out there are! Actually, I only found two.
